Are you an experienced Network Technician looking for a varied, hands-on role where you can work on global communications infrastructure, bespoke solutions and cutting-edge technologies across satellite, LTE and enterprise networks? This is an exciting opportunity to join a specialist engineering team delivering advanced communication solutions to customers operating in remote and challenging environments.

You will play a key role in designing, implementing and supporting complex network systems, working across both in-house product development and customer-facing projects. In this role, you will collaborate closely with internal teams and external clients to deliver tailored network solutions, from initial design through to deployment and ongoing support. You will also be responsible for resolving escalated technical issues, contributing to product development and ensuring the performance and reliability of critical communication systems.

The Role:

  • Support and maintain enterprise and customer network solutions
  • Diagnose and resolve complex, escalated technical issues
  • Assist in the design, build and deployment of network infrastructure
  • Contribute to product evaluation, development and system integration
  • Produce and maintain technical documentation for projects

The Person:

  • Strong knowledge of TCP/IP, routing, switching and firewall technologies
  • Experience with satellite communications or enterprise IT systems
  • Ability to troubleshoot complex network issues effectively
  • Professional, proactive and able to work both independently and as part of a team
  • Relevant qualification in IT, Networking or Engineering (degree or equivalent)

How to prepare for a job interview at Onyx-Conseil

Brush Up on Your Technical Skills

For an IT consulting role, be ready to demonstrate your technical prowess. You might face questions on systems integration, cloud technologies, or even troubleshooting specific software. If you have experience with tools like AWS, Azure, or even specific programming languages, make sure you can talk about them fluently.

Showcase Your Problem-Solving Approach

IT consulting is all about solving problems for clients. Think about how you can illustrate your approach to a past challenge using the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result). It's a great way to show how you tackle complex issues and come up with effective solutions.

Know the Business Impact of IT Solutions

When discussing your experiences, focus not just on the tech solutions you implemented, but also on their business impact. Employers want to see that you can connect IT with organisational goals. Prep examples that highlight how your tech contributions improved efficiency or reduced costs for past clients or projects.

Prepare for Behavioural Questions

Since IT consulting often involves teamwork and client interactions, expect behavioural questions that assess your interpersonal skills. Be prepared with examples that demonstrate your adaptability, communication skills, and how you handle client feedback. Before the interview, think of situations where you worked closely with clients to create effective IT strategies or changes.
